Overview

PGA Tour, Inc. is a Arts, Entertainment & Recreation employer that has filed 3 PERM green-card applications between FY2019 and FY2023. That places it #19,810 among all U.S. PERM sponsors in our dataset. 3 were certified (100% approval rate), taking about 319 days on average. The most-sponsored role is Umpires, Referees, and Other Sports Officials, with most worksites in FL, and the median sponsored wage is $87,125.
